The in game coaching was not as big of a deal as people make it. This team was lacking talent in critical areas (injuries definitely played a part in pitching dept).
Two main things that fall directly on CPM:
1. No LHP AT ALL. This falls directly on his shoulders. This is inexcusable and puts his team at a severe matchup disadvantage.
2. Our best option at 3b was a guy who hit well below .200 with absolutely no power and ok speed. Granted HH was great defensively I guess but 3b doesn’t make nearly enough of a defensive impact to sacrifice such poor offensive production. C who people will not run on and calls a great game, sure. SS/2b who not only makes all the routine plays but also has extraordinary range and arm talent where he makes extra outs that otherwise wouldn’t be made, OK. 3b just doesn’t have near the impact on the game as the other spots mentioned.
